Output 74497c03ba7940b71a6f7257d37f0eb90da2b2988a9a29cc61254dbd9be918f0:84

value
3063486
script pubkey
OP_0 OP_PUSHBYTES_20 a907ab5b7f76ad4712e8da6b0fbfeac113b14baa
address
bc1q4yr6kkmlw6k5wyhgmf4sl0l2cyfmzja2tda6fk
transaction
74497c03ba7940b71a6f7257d37f0eb90da2b2988a9a29cc61254dbd9be918f0
spent
true